Cambridge Facts

Cambridge has a large number of cyclists due in part to the narrow busy streets. Cambridge cylists account for 25 percent of commuters giving Cambridge the highest penetration of cyclists in the UK.

Directions:

From the North Travel down A14 accessible from the M6 M1 and A1. Continue towards Cambridge and follow signs onto M11. Do not exit before exit 11. Follow the signs for the City Centre for approx 3 miles until you come to two mini roundabouts. Turn right at the second roundabout and continue until you reach a set of traffic lights at which you turn left. Continue along Regent Street for about 600 yards until you reach the pedestrian crossing on your right is the hotel. From the South Travel around M25 to junction 27 which is the M11. Turn off and proceed up the M11 until junction 11 and follow the directions as above.
